Art_Class_021.jpgModifiedThe Lady Elizabeth School Art Department aims to enrich conceptualisation and practical competences including the ability to think in linear and lateral ways.

Students are encouraged to develop critical analysis, problem solving, practical dexterity and imaginative powers. Ideas and skills are expanded upon to encourage students to think visually and to learn to look and not to take the observed world for granted.

These samples of students work demonstrate a wide variety of styles and techniques ranging over many different forms of expression and influences from still life, portraiture and landscape to a more contemporary style and experiments with composition.

The Department arranges student trips to galleries and museums - students have visited Valencia, Madrid and Birmingham.

Following A levels, a number of students move on each year to study Art or Design at further education level.
